Toward a Holistic, Age‐Graded Understanding of Excessive Internet Use: An Application of Containment Theory.
The growing prevalence of internet use and evidence indicating both harmful and beneficial consequences of "being on‐line" suggest the importance of understanding risk and protective factors that may prevent use from becoming "excessive."
